Johnston Boys' Head to State Soccer Championship Tonight

The Johnston Dragons defeated Valley 1-0 Friday night.

A loss to Valley High School earlier this season didn't deter the  boys' soccer team Friday night.

The Dragons defeated Valley 1-0 to move on to the Class 3A State Soccer Tournament Championship Saturday for the first time in school history.

According to The Des Moines Register, the game came down to a final play by Johnston's goalie Andy Smith.

Smith stopped two shots on goal to hold of Valley.

Johnston coach Heath Weeks told The Register Smith's ability is more than luck.

"Sometimes that looks like luck, but a lot of the time it’s his positioning,” Weeks said. “I couldn’t think of a better person to have back there to keep the ball out."

Johnston  3-0 on Thursday in the State Tournament quarterfinals.

The Dragons take on Iowa City West at 5 p.m. tonight at Crownie Soccer Park in Des Moines.
